Night-shift staff: Floor 4 of the Tellhaven Building opens this week. After 21:00, access is via the rear stairwell only; the lifts are locked out overnight during the settling period. Complete a walk-through of the new floor once per shift and log it. The stairwell keypad accepts the code below.

badge for yahop-fawep: bdg-XBKXI-68071

## Tuning

The receipt mailer (Almsgate) batches donation receipts and sends through the Thornquay relay. On-call: if the queue backs up, resist the urge to crank batch size — the relay rate-limits per connection, and bigger batches just mean bigger retries. Scale worker count first, then shorten the flush interval. Dedupe window must stay longer than the retry horizon or donors get duplicate receipts, which generates tickets. All knobs live in one place and are read at worker start. Current production values follow.

tuning table, kajop-yafof:
QUOTAS = {
    "wenath": 10,
    "ulaael": 5,
}

**Q: How do I access the Brindlewood partner SFTP drop?**

New hires at Fennimore Logistics should first request the drop role from their team lead, then verify the host fingerprint against the onboarding wiki before connecting. Files from Brindlewood arrive nightly and must not be renamed. If the service account is ever locked out, recovery requires the passphrase held by the integrations team, shown below.

recovery phrase for yajop-tagef: quenael-zoriel-aldael-quenax-druion